NDLEA Arrests Deformed Female Suspect With 24 Sacks Of Cannabis In Rivers …Urges Drug Users To Seek Advice From The Agency

As the fight against illegal dealings in drugs and substances gather momentum, the operatives of National Drug Law Enforcement Agency (NDLEA) in Etche Area Command of Rivers State Command, has launched an offensive attack and arrested one Celina Ekeke believed to be a drug peddler.
This was contained in as statement by the Agency’s Public Relations Officer, Assistant Commander, Emmanuel Ogbumgbada and made available to the Press in Port Harcourt recently.
According to the statement the suspect was arrested during a search operation by the Agency on Wednesday June 29, 2022 at Obunku community of Oyigbo Local Government Area of the state.
It also revealed that the suspect is a notorious drug dealer who has been on its watch list for some time.
The suspect, it hinted was arrested with 24 sacks of substance believed to be cannabis sativa which weighed about 231.2kg.
“She has been on the watch list of the Agency for some time now as she uses her deformed legs to disguise and sell illicit drugs”, it revealed.
The arrested as indicated, was executed about about 0200 hours on the said date by operatives of the Agency working of credible report.
It also expressed regrets that the suspect who is deformed in both legs uses same as cover to perfect her illegal drug dealings.
The statement added that the suspect is presently undergoing investigation at the Rivers State Command headquarters in Port Harcourt.
In addition, the State Commander, Ahmed Mamuda restated the Agency’s earlier warning to all drug dealers to desist forth with.
Mamuda said that the reason for such warning was due to its relentless effort to fight against illegal dealings in drugs and substances.
We will surely fish them out, particularly as the Chairman/Chief Executive Officer of NDLEA Rtd Brig. Gen Buba Marwa has charged us to go on offensive action against all drug dealers”, he said.
He also use the medium to call on the public to give always give them credible information that will enable them sanitize the society against the use of hard drugs.
Meanwhile he had called on drug users to seek early advice from the Agency to enable them live a better life.
